Secretary Shaw The employer cf
labor is both a consumer and a pro
ducer and therefore may be appealed
to from either standpoint The wage
earner is also both a consumer and a
producer He consumes food cloth
ing fuel and shelter and he sells days
work He may be so shortsighted as
to believe that it would be to his ad
vantage to have cheap food cheap
clothing and cheap living expenses
generally Or he might be so farsight
ed as to know that the market for his
labor and for the product of his labor
is as important to him as to his em
ployer Thus either the employer or
the employed may be shortsighted
enough to think their interests are
unlike if not antagonistic or so far
sighted as to know riien one is pros
perous the other is never hungry or
naked and that when the other is well
paid the one is always prosperous

Premier Balfour and Golf
It is an old golfing joke about the
clergyman who was ready to give up
the ministry for the game but how
about giving up the prime ministry
To that pitch of devotion Mr Balfour
came very near pledging himself the
other day Addressing the Sundridge
Park Golf club he said that he could
only trust in being granted the leis
ure I wont say by what means
evidently we infer leaving office
to take full advantage of the oppor
tunity the club has afforded him In
making him an honorary life member
Many can play the game as well as
Mr Balfour but few can philosophize
about it so satisfactorily It Ieaos
to no abuse he maintained in the
aadress referred to and then mount
ing with his theme he added It is
capable of no excess That earnest
golfer whom his wife caught at 2 a
m practicing putting on the billiard
taDle will thank the author of the
Foundations of Belief for stating
the truth without a particle of excess
Eskimos Sealskin Church
The Eskimos possess the most re
markable place of worship in the
world It was a sealskin church
Forty sealskins were stretched over
a little framework and in this tent
18 feet by 12 feet services were held
every Sunday But the church came
to an untimely end One hard winter
the Eskimos dogs being halt famish
ed dined on the sealskins and only
the frame was left The Eskimos
have now erectec a dog proof taber
nacle
